Minami-Sōma, Fukushima, Japan

Overview

Minami-Sōma is a resilient coastal city in Fukushima Prefecture, renowned for its recovery spirit post-2011, lively traditions, and access to both farmland and the Pacific Ocean. The city blends history, community festivals, and serene landscapes.

Best Time to Visit

Late July for the Soma Nomaoi festival, or April-May for cherry blossoms and mild temperatures.

Local Tips

Many attractions are spread out, so renting a bike or car is recommended. English signage is limited; learning basic Japanese phrases helps.

Cultural Etiquette

Tipping is not customary. Dress modestly at shrines and respect moments of silence at memorials. Shoes off when entering homes and some traditional inns.

Safety Warnings

Parts of Minami-Sōma were within Fukushima's evacuation zone; always obey posted advisories, especially near coastal and restricted areas. Crime risk is very low, but natural disaster updates should be monitored.

Hidden Gems

Visit the Minamisoma City Museum for local history, stroll along Matsukawaura Lagoon, and explore the little-visited hot spring baths in the surrounding countryside.
